Things To Do
in Temerin
Temerin is a charming town located in the northern part of Serbia, known for its rich cultural heritage and beautiful landscapes. Situated near the city of Novi Sad, it offers visitors a unique blend of traditional Serbian life and modern amenities. The town is characterized by its friendly locals, vibrant community events, and picturesque surroundings.
With a mix of historical sites and natural beauty, Temerin is an inviting destination for travelers seeking an authentic Serbian experience.

How to Behave
Tips on cultural norms and respectful behavior
A firm handshake is a common greeting; it's polite to maintain eye contact during the greeting.
Wait for the host to start eating before you begin your meal, and it's customary to say 'Prijatno' (Enjoy your meal).
Dress modestly when visiting religious sites; it's respectful to cover shoulders and knees.

Tipping in Temerin
Ensure a smooth experience
It's customary to leave a tip of around 10% in restaurants if service is satisfactory.
Cash is widely accepted, but credit cards are also accepted in many establishments; it's advisable to have some cash on hand.
Best Time to Visit
And what to expect in different seasons...
Spring brings blooming flowers and mild temperatures, making it ideal for outdoor activities and sightseeing.
Summers can be warm, perfect for enjoying festivals and outdoor dining, but be prepared for occasional rain.
Autumn showcases beautiful foliage, making it a great time for hiking and enjoying the local harvest season.
Winters can be cold with occasional snow, providing a cozy atmosphere perfect for enjoying local winter foods and indoor activities.
